The Trial

I won’t answer your questions My Lord
I am a criminal at your court
and that’s all it matters
so hang me

I do not justify my cause
as my whole being is unjustified
except for the filth I must carry
that validates my life

I could not claim life
but allow my claim for death
save the words that can bring me glory
spare me the trial

I’ve been tried every moment
at the altar, trembling
awaiting justice in the dusty piles
only to be hanged

I do not plea for justice further
but today I choose to demand
my freedom from your mercy and trials
I repeat thus My Lord
Hang Me.

(following the play- "court martial" and events)
